Nowadays, there are many shortcomings in the road construction area in Hebei Province. It can be improved especially in terms of resource allocation, artificial scheduling decisions and material costs calculation. With the analysis of the current situations of Hebei Jitong road construction, the thesis studied the intelligent decision-making support system on the asphalt concrete road surface construction. Combining decision-making support system, expert systems and the database, the thesis established and comprehensively used a decision system for the road construction machines ---- distributed intelligent decision scheduling support system based on the theory and technique of multi-agent system. The system provides more scientific, reasonable and effective plans for decision scheduling. It is helpful to achieve the automation and intellectualized process of construction machines scheduling, and accordingly save the construction manpower, material and financial resources.The thesis' contents include the following 4 points:Combine the multi-agent technology theory with the dynamic scheduling research. Established a highway construction machines dynamic scheduling system based on multi-agent system framework. Combine intelligent decision support technology which based on intelligent decision-making agent with dynamic scheduling system for Hebei Jitong road construction machines. Formed an intelligent decision scheduling support system model based on intelligent agent theory. Through the usage of intelligent control, the system can make the construction machinery more reasonable and efficient, it can improve the ability of emergency services control during the construction process.Depict the architecture of intelligent decision scheduling support system for asphalt concrete road construction. The database system, knowledge-based system, model-based system and inference engine is designed.In this thesis, the design and software development of intelligent decision scheduling support system for asphalt concrete road construction is based on VC++6.0. The developed software put database system, knowledge base system, model base system together to make the system user-friendly, and the operation of each system intuitively.
